Well it has been a weird year here and the time has come for Knucklehead to renew his retirement extension, Question is what form or form's to fill out and proof of income needed I think I need copies of passport and related pages Ubonjoe if your out there please help if you can trust your information to be spot on.

A TM7 form should be the only one you need.

A income letter from your embassy would be needed to prove your income.

Copy of passport photo page, visa. entry/permit to stay stamp, extension stamp and TM6 departure card. The may also want copies of all your passport pages that anything related to Thailand on it.

Proof of address will be needed. If you have moved since your last extension they would probably want a rental rental agreement also or some other form of proof of residence.
